    endo·met·rium
    [ˌɛndə(ʊ)ˈmiːtrɪəm]
    noun
    anatomy
    endometrium (nou) · endometriums (plural noun)
    1. the mucous membrane lining the uterus, which thickens during the menstrual cycle in preparation for possible implantation of an embryo.
    Origin
    late 19th century: modern Latin, from endo- ‘within’ + Greek mētra ‘womb’.
